WebNov 8, 2024 · Homer’s style, whoever he was, falls more in the category of minstrel poet or balladeer, as opposed to a cultivated poet who is the product of a fervent literary moment, such as a Virgil or a Shakespeare. The stories have repetitive elements, almost like a chorus or refrain, which suggests a musical element. WebMar 28, 2007 · Historically, Bloom states, ‘Shakespeare belongs to the giant age before the flood, before the anxiety of influence became central to poetic consciousness’; only with eighteenth-century and Romantic notions of genius and originality does ‘the burden of the past’ become the poet’s overriding problem. WebMay 1, 2010 · None of this means that Shakespeare was a medieval writer: he changed everything he touched, whether inherited or new.
